Click here to Skip to main content
15,891,529 members
Please Sign up or sign in to vote.
0.00/5 (No votes)
See more:

I am using MKB time selector for 24 hours time formate

<cc1:TimeSelector ID="TimeSelector7" runat="server" SelectedTimeFormat="TwentyFour"
DisplaySeconds="false">

but I am unable to read timeselector value in Javascript and Jquery

please help me to find this


What I have tried:

<%@ Register Assembly="TimePicker" Namespace="MKB.TimePicker" TagPrefix="cc1" %>
<cc1:TimeSelector ID="TimeSelector7" runat="server" SelectedTimeFormat="TwentyFour"
DisplaySeconds="false" style="height:20px;">

<cc1:TimeSelector ID="TimeSelector1" runat="server" SelectedTimeFormat="TwentyFour"
DisplaySeconds="false" >



function validatetotime() {



if(document.getElementById('<%=TimeSelector7.ClientID%>').value!='')
{
if(document.getElementById('<%=TimeSelector1.ClientID%>').value!="")
{
var from = document.getElementById('<%=txtfromdate.ClientID%>').value;
var to = document.getElementById('<%=txtodate.ClientID%>').value;
if ($.datepicker.parseDate('dd/mm/yy', from) >= $.datepicker.parseDate('dd/mm/yy', to)) {
var fromtime = document.getElementById('<%=TimeSelector7.ClientID%>').value;
var totime = document.getElementById('<%=TimeSelector1.ClientID%>').value;
var fromint = parseInt(fromtime.replace(":", ""));
var toint = parseInt(totime.replace(":", ""));
if (fromint >= toint) {
alert("Delivery time is always greater than the pickup time");
// document.getElementById('<%=txtfromtimings.ClientID%>').value = '';
document.getElementById('<%=txtdeliverytime.ClientID%>').value = '';
}
}
}
else
{
alert("Plese enetr delivery date and proceed...");
document.getElementById('<%=txtdeliverytime.ClientID%>').value='';
}
}
else{
alert("Please enter pickup time.");
document.getElementById('<%=txtdeliverytime.ClientID%>').value='';
}
}

but it is not working
Posted

This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)



CodeProject, 20 Bay Street, 11th Floor Toronto, Ontario, Canada M5J 2N8 +1 (416) 849-8900